The severity of the requested sentences was predicated on the dual propositions that, although the Audubon volumes had never been physically removed from the library, according to the letter of the law they were nonetheless stolenincreasing the monetary value of the crimeand that the Black Cobra Stun Pen used to subdue B. J. Gooch not only inflicted physical harm but was in actuality a dangerous weapon. Worse still for the defendants, B. J. Goochs ordeal had become a cause clbre among librarians, many of whom wrote letters to the judge arguing against leniency. On the morning of December 17, 2004, Betty Jean Gooch, a librarian in the Special Collections Library at Transylvania University, in Lexington, Kentucky, was preparing for her 11 oclock appointment with Walter Beckman, a man she had never met. computers in the Lexington field office. They take you in the Special Collections and show you these books, Spencer remembers, including Transy's prized Birds of America, by John James Audubon, a four-volume set of life-size engravings the pioneer wildlife artist completed in London in 1838. Once Warren had pulled the cap over Gooch's eyes, the two laid a bedsheet on the ground and began piling on the seven Audubon folios they intended to steal (the four-volume Birds of America plus three volumes from another Audubon series).
